M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
studies
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
blended learning technology have enabled
humans
in all parts of the world
to be participants in online courses.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
blended learning organizations
are dealing with
more than ever because learning technology is
developing so rapidly.
How can participants
guarantee that
the quality of schooling provided by these
MOOCs is
good?
How can participants
make sure that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C courses?
What business strategies are being used by
institutions like
University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ign to conduct these massive open online courses?
What assessment str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can teachers
manage issues like
poor
learner motivation and high
dropout rates?
As online learning becomes more
commonplace there is a
expanding
desire
to perceive how
these MOOC courses are being conducted.
Instructors
and numerous other
participants
need
to better understand
the outcomes of these
open education
initiatives.
Everyone wants
to perceive how
MOOC courses
can be enhanced.
To handle this
increasing
desire for
details
MOOCs and Open Education
offers a critical analysis of
MOOC classes and other open educational resource topics.
This book
also considers the
major controversies associated with
massively open online courses and open education resources.
